(1) 將此番分析程序設(shè)計(jì)成獨(dú)立一遍掃描源程序的結(jié)構(gòu)。詞法分析的輸出結(jié)果采用如下的二元組表示:
(單詞種別,單詞自身的值)
對(duì)表識(shí)符,采用下列的二元組表示:
(表識(shí)符,指向標(biāo)識(shí)符表項(xiàng)的指針)
單詞種別建議采用一個(gè)關(guān)鍵字一個(gè)整數(shù)值、一個(gè)算符一個(gè)整數(shù)值等形式,每個(gè)整數(shù)值是不重復(fù)的,設(shè)計(jì)中應(yīng)考慮好編碼的方案(要跟語(yǔ)法分析連貫)。
(2) 測(cè)試用例:
應(yīng)該建立至少兩個(gè)測(cè)試用例:一個(gè)詞法上正確的PL/0源程序和詞法上部正確的源程序。
標(biāo)簽:
分
二元
程序設(shè)計(jì)
獨(dú)立
上傳時(shí)間:
2013-12-25
上傳用戶:xcy122677